  • Publication number: 20100266164
    Abstract: A method and apparatus for creating and detecting an optically encoded document having a uniquely designed document verification indicator is disclosed. One embodiment includes applying a spatially varying Brewster angle pattern on a substrate. Another embodiment includes an apparatus for detecting the spatially varying Brewster angle pattern including a light source, a slit aperture, a polarizer, at least one parabolic mirror, and an image capturing device.

  • Patent number: 6317231
    Abstract: Optical-to-electrical and electrical-to-optical signal conversion is substantially eliminated for performance of monitoring and maintenance functions within a wavelength-division-multiplexed optical network having a Network Control Element by detecting optical intensities of signals conveyed over wavelength channels at the optical layer. Values associated with the detected optical intensities are generated and conveyed to the Network Control Element. The Network Control element analyzes these values for the purposes of fault detection, channel power monitoring, channel signal to noise ratio determinations, channel continuity checks, and network provisioning.

  • Patent number: 6088152
    Abstract: An optical amplifier is adapted to cancel the Raman gain of an optical transmission path that degrades those optical signals occupying the low end of the bandwidth such that the power is transferred from the latter signals to the optical signals occupying the high end of the bandwidth. More specifically, the optical amplifier adjusts the gain that it applies to the optical signals so that it favors the signal components at the low end of the bandwidth.
